Modeling Effect
Learning a new behavior from a model through the acquisition of new responses.
Disinhibitory Effect
Describes the phenomenon where observing a model being rewarded for a prohibited or inhibited behavior increases the likelihood of the observer engaging in that behavior.
Classical Conditioning
A habituation procedure where two stimuli are paired frequently, and a reaction that initially occurs because of the second stimulus subsequently occurs due to the first stimulus exclusively.
Cognitive Map
A mental representation of one’s physical environment, facilitating navigation and understanding of spatial relationships.
